Salient Features

The NLC implemented cost-saving measures and continued to enforce sound internal control mechanisms to achieve yet again 100% performance.

 

Achieved

Minimum of
5% grant
funding allocated to
each Province
81% applications
were adjudicated
within the 150 days prescribed
timeframe, exceeding the 75% target
66% of
disbursements
were within the 60 days prescribed
timeframe, exceeding the 65% target
